Unusual buck taken south of Fort Peck Dam
Chris Morrow shows the unusual antler growth on the mule deer buck he took Oct. 30. Such a buck is called a "cactus" buck or a "stag." The condition is caused by the castration of the adult male, which makes it unable to lose the velvet or shed its antlers.
Northern Overland Pony Express
On 1 January 1867, the U.S. Postal Service opened bidding for an overland route for carrying the mail on Route #13611 from Fort Abercrombie near present day Fargo, North Dakota across a thousand miles of northern plains to the gold camp at Helena in Montana Territory.
